St. John is a southeastern suburb of Chicago in Lake County, founded in 1837 around Lake County's first church and now one of the region's fastest-growing residential communities. Ranked Realty pairs verified local data with the agents who know St. John best.

Living in St. John, IN
Home to St. Johns Church, the first church in Lake County, from which the town takes its name.
The housing market
Homes in St. John
- About 98% of housing units are owner-occupied.
- About 85% of housing units are single-family homes.
- The median home value is about $370,800.
Landmarks and lifestyle
What makes St. John home
Shrine of Christ's Passion
Interactive outdoor display with 40 life-size statues depicting the Passion of Christ
Francis P. Keilman House
Historic home list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2013
St. John parks system
Over 20 parks plus bicycle and pedestrian trails through local subdivisions
